BTech Admission in Kerala Eligibility Criteria
The eligibility criteria for gaining admission into BTech courses in Kerala, candidates to meet the following eligibility criteria:
- Candidates must have received 50% on their 10+2 or equivalent exam from an accredited board.
- They must have completed their 10+2 in the science stream, with maths, chemistry, and physics as required courses. Biology is also necessary as a required subject in the 12th grade for certain specialisations.
- Candidates must pass the entrance exam based on their suitability.
- After passing the relevant exam, candidates with a three-year diploma can be admitted directly to the second year.

Admission Process for BTech courses in Kerala
Every engineering college in Kerala has a nearly identical admissions procedure. Students interested in engineering programs must take an entrance exam and then proceed to a counselling round before being admitted to Kerala's BTech colleges, which follow a similar procedure. The IIT-Palakkad admissions procedure for engineering courses is provided below for your reference.
Step 1: Fill out the required information on the NTA website to register for the JEE Main exam. Then show up for the test at the appointed time and date.
Step 2: Await the release of the JEE Mains results, and then determine your eligibility. Register for the JEE Advanced exam on the NTA website in the same manner as for JEE Main if you are eligible.
Step 3: Show up for the JEE Advanced exam at the appointed time and date. Await the results, and determine if you are qualified after they are released. Every year, the cut-off may change, so it's best to check the NTA website.
Step 4: You must register for the JoSAA (Joint Seat Allocation Authority) counselling and show up on the designated date after passing the JEE Advanced exam. The students will receive a list of colleges and their branches during the counselling session. This selection list is given depending on the rank earned in the JEE Advanced exam.
Step 5: Decide which branch of IIT you want to enrol in.
Step 6: A merit list of the chosen shortlisted students will be made public by IIT Palakkad. This is dependent on how many students applied for a given course and how many seats are available in that branch. Priority is given to candidates with higher ranks.
Step 7: You will need to come to the college campus for document verification after being selected for further consideration.
Step 8: You will be admitted following the verification of the documents. To reserve your spot in the course, you will then need to pay the admission fee.
Step 9: You can begin your new academic journey when the new session starts after the college verifies your payment status and issues a final admission letter.

Is it feasible to be admitted to Kerala for a BTech program using JEE Main and without KEAM?
Yes, you can use your JEE Main score to gain admission to some private and deemed universities in Kerala for a BTech program; however, most aided colleges and the government require KEAM.
What is the admission process for Kerala BTech entrance exam, and what all documents are needed?
Students need to go to the official CEE Kerala website, register, fill out the form, upload supporting documentation, pay the fee, and print the acknowledgement to apply for the Kerala BTech entrance exam (KEAM). Nativity proof, an SSLC or equivalent certificate, a DOB certificate, a community or caste certificate, a non-creamy layer certificate, an EWS certificate, and a passport-size photo are all required.
